Package: cryptsetup Version: 2:1.6.1-1 Severity: important
I have swap setup using decrypt_derived, as you can see below. The initramfs generated by the '/usr/share/initramfs-tools/hooks/cryptroot' script in 'cryptsetup' is unable to resume from this partition. I don't use uswsusp, the problem seems to be the: resume=UUID=.... line in /proc/cmdline, it looks like cryptroot does not understand the UUID=... syntax. If I use /dev/disk/by-uuid/f5be3a07-d075-4d33-a894-5a2b43f6e878, cryptroot seems to put the right things in the initramfs instead. I have not tried yet to see that it actually works, but at least the generatd code is correct. Two things to fix: 1) cryptroot should understand the UUID=... syntax supported everywhere else, or should loudly fail if it does not (and the problem be documented somewhere) 2) cryptroot code use /proc/cmdline to find the resume= device. This means that after configuring suspend to disk, I actually have to reboot at least once and regenerate the initramfs to see it work. If I just regenerate the initramfs after installing pm-utils, like normal, the initramfs does not support resume. This made things more confusing and harder to debug.
